The first step after dropping a tooth is to locate the knocked-out tooth, if possible. It is crucial to deal with it carefully, solely by the crown and never the basis. Immediate actions can significantly affect the outcome of re-implantation. Rinse the tooth gently with water to take away dust, but don't scrub it or use cleaning soap as this can injury the tissues.


If the tooth is intact, attempt to place it back into the socket. This can often be the finest choice for maintaining the tooth viable. If that’s not possible, retailer the tooth in a container filled with milk or saline answer. This helps to keep the tooth moist and preserve the vitality of the cells. Avoid storing the tooth in plain water, as this might cause the cells to rupture.

After stabilizing the tooth, contacting an emergency dentist in Johnstown turns into essential. Time is of the essence in phrases of re-implanting a knocked-out tooth, with the highest success rates occurring inside the first hour after the loss. An emergency dentist will assess the scenario totally and decide the best course of action.


Re-implantation isn't the only answer that an emergency dentist can present. Depending on the time that has elapsed and the situation of the tooth, different therapies could also be suggested. This could vary from a dental bridge or implant to different restorative procedures. The dentist will discuss all available options, allowing you to make an knowledgeable decision about your care.




Pain management is one other essential aspect of receiving emergency dental care. A knocked-out tooth can result in swelling and discomfort, necessitating immediate attention to alleviate these signs. Over-the-counter pain relievers may be efficient, but it's clever to consult together with your dentist concerning one of the best medication to make use of and appropriate dosages.
